: The story follows Rémi (played by Patrick Dewaere ), a struggling pianist whose life is upended when his wife dies in a car accident. He is left to care for his 14-year-old stepdaughter, Marion (Ariel Besse), who soon declares her love for him, leading to a controversial and delicate psychological drama.
